I had an English lesson at Justine's flat.
Today we studied about singular nouns and plural nouns.

1)Sometimes we use a plural noun for one thing that has two parts.
e.g.) jeans, pyjamas, glasses, scissors
Those are nice jeans. or That's a nice pair of jeans.
2)Some words ending in -s can be singular or prural.
e.g.) means, series, species
a species of bird or many species of bird
3)Some singular nouns are often used with a plural verb.
e.g.) company, family, government, staff, team
The government want to increase taxes.
